Abstract:
A container (1) for cooking foods, such as a saucepan, a frying pan and the like, comprises a bottom (2), a side wall (4) and at least one handle (6). The handle (6) comprises a core (8) made of a first material, and a coating (10) made of a second material. The bottom the side wall and the core are manufactured in a single piece, by pressing. The handle coating is manufactured by over-pressing.

Description:
DESCRIPTION

"Container for cooking foods and manufacturing method of the container"

[0001] . The present invention relates to a container for cooking foods, such as a saucepan, a frying pan and the like, and to a method for manufacturing said container.

[0002] . Generally, a saucepan or a frying pan comprise a body having a bottom, intended to come into contact with the cooking plate, and a side wall, for containing the food; the body is associated to two handles for allowing the grip of the container.

[0003] . The handles are manufactured separately from the container body, generally by pressing or casting, and afterwards they are connected to the container, through screws, rivets, bolts, by gluing or joint.

[0004] . There are known constructions wherein the container is entirely made of cast iron, and exhibits the side handles made of a single piece, through a single casting, with the container body.

[0005] . In these cases, the containers are intended to cook particular foods, such as for example, fondue, or to be used on a cooking top.

[0006] . However, such known embodiments exhibit the

disadvantage of not allowing an easy grip of the handles, which during the food cooking, are subject to high overheating.

[0007] . The object of the present invention is to realise a container for cooking foods, comprising a handle made in a single piece with the container body, and adapted for being easily gripped.

[0008] . Such object is achieved by a container realised according to the following claim 1. The dependent claims describe embodiment variants. Moreover, such object is achieved by a manufacturing method of a container according to claim 9. The dependent claims describe executing variants.

[0009] . The features and advantages of the container and of the manufacturing method according to the present invention will appear clearly from the following description of an example of embodiment, made by way of a non-limiting example, according to the attached figure 1, which shows a three-dimensional sectioned view of the container.

[0010] . With reference to figure 1, reference numeral 1 globally indicates a container for cooking foods.

[0011] . Container 1 comprises a container body comprising a bottom 2 adapted for being placed onto a

cooking plate.

[0012] . Moreover, the container body comprises a side wall 4, adapted for containing the foods.

[0013] . Container 1 further comprises at least one handle 6 for gripping container 1. Handle 6 comprises a core 8 and a coating 10.

[0014] . Advantageously, bottom 2, side wall 4 and core 8 of said at least one handle 6 are obtained with a single pressing operation, for example starting from a metal plate.

[0015] . In other words, the container body, obtained with a single pressing operation, comprises bottom 2, side wall 4 and core 8 of handles 6.

[0016] . Said metal material is chosen from the group comprising steel, stainless steel, aluminium, aluminium alloys, iron alloys, for example cast iron, copper alloys and the like.

[0017] . Core 8 of handles 6 is jointed to the side wall 4 of container 1 through jointing portions 12 having smooth surfaces and jointed to the side wall surface.

[0018] . Afterwards, said container body is subject to an over-pressing operation adapted for obtaining the coating 10 of said handles 6.

[0019] . In other words, during said over-pressing

operation, core 8 of handles 6 is buried in an over- pressing material that realises said coating 10 of the handles.

[0020] . Said over-pressing material is chosen from the group comprising silicone, thermoplastic materials, thermosetting materials, for example bakelite and the like.

[0021] . Advantageously, a container with strong and sturdy appearance is realised, as the handle core is in a single piece with the side wall of the container, and at the same time, it can be gripped safely, thanks to said coating.

[0022] . According to a preferred embodiment, coating 10 of handles 6 comprises a hooking portion 14 adapted for hooking said coating to core 8 to prevent its removal.

[0023] . Innovatively, the container for cooking foods according to the present invention has a strong and sturdy appearance and at the same time can be gripped safely. [0024] . According to a further advantageous aspect, the container exhibits continuous surfaces and jointed to the connection between the handles and the side wall.

[0025] . Advantageously, such feature prevents the build-up of dirt and scale in the slits that, in prior

art containers, are located at the coupling between handles and side wall.

[0026] . Innovatively, moreover, the manufacturing method according to the present invention allows the quick manufacture of an entire container body starting from a single plate.

[0027] . Advantageously, moreover, the coating of said handles is well hooked to the core, there being provided portions that prevent the removal of the coating from said core.
